Understanding the Role of a Residential Casement Window Installer
Casement windows have garnered appeal in various residential settings due to their enticing looks, energy effectiveness, and ease of operation. These windows, depended upon one side and opening outward, supply maximum ventilation and unblocked views. However, the success of a casement window installation hinges on the ability of the installer. This short article will delve into the function of a residential casement window installer, the advantages of having such windows, essential elements of the installation procedure, and often asked questions.
The Benefits of Casement Windows
Before diving into the details of window installation, it's advantageous to comprehend why homeowners might select casement window Installers Near me windows. Here are some significant benefits:
- Energy Efficiency: Casement windows can achieve a tighter seal compared to other window types when closed, limiting drafts and lowering heating and cooling expenses.
- Boosted Ventilation: Their style allows for optimum air flow, making them an exceptional choice for areas with minimal cross-ventilation.
- Unimpeded Views: Casement windows are frequently larger than other window types, supplying unblocked views of the outdoors.
- Easy Operation: Most casement windows can be opened easily with a crank, making them accessible for all relative.
- Increased Security: When closed, the locking system on casement windows makes it tough for intruders to require them open.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the typical cost of installing casement windows?
The cost of setting up casement windows can vary substantially based on numerous elements consisting of size, product, and labor costs. On average, house owners may invest between ₤ 300 and ₤ 800 per Window Replacement Service, including installation.
How long does it require to install casement windows?
The installation of casement windows usually takes one to two days, depending upon the variety of windows being set up and the particular intricacies of the installation.
Are casement windows energy-efficient?
Yes, casement windows are understood for their energy effectiveness. When closed, they tend to form a tighter seal compared to moving or double-hung windows, reducing air leakages and keeping indoor temperatures.
How can I keep my casement windows?
Regular maintenance of casement windows consists of:
- Checking and cleaning up the tracks and hinges for ideal operation.
- Inspecting and replacing weather stripping as needed.
- Periodically cleaning out any debris from the window frame.
- Using lubrication to the hinges to ensure smooth opening and closing.
